dc.description.abstract | Introduction: Diabetes is one of the main public health concerns in Malaysia as uncontrolled diabetes is closely associated with increased macro and microvascular complications as well as premature and preventable mortality. Good glycemic control remains a problem for patients despite the introduction of innovative pharmacological treatment options. Other factors may play a role in maintaining good glycemic control. Objectives: The aim of this study was to identify factors that affect the glycemic control in T2DM patients. Methodology: A cross-sectional study design was used, and the study was conducted in Johor Bahru, Johor. Patients were recruited using convenient sampling method and a total of 270 patients were included. Data was collected by face-to-face interview and knowledge were assessed using Diabetes Knowledge Test developed and used by the diabetic MTAC clinic, MOH, Malaysia. Fasting blood sugar (FBS) and glycated hemoglobin (HbA1c) values were determined to assess the glycemic control. Statistical analysis was done using SPSS version 22.0. Findings are indicated in proportion with 5% significance level and 95% confidence level. Results: 47.8% of the patients achieved glycemic target and 52.2% of patients did not achieve target. Factors affecting the glycemic control significantly were level of education, monthly income, duration of diabetes, whether patients on insulin or not, correct consumption of medicines and level of knowledge. Conclusion: Majority of patients are still not well controlled in terms of their blood glucose. This study identified the modifiable factors which might help health care professionals to develop a care plan aiming to help patients achieve their glycemic target.
